Class - Basidiomycetes
Order - Agaricales
Family - Agaricaceae
Genus - Agaricus It is a
saprophytic fungus found on wood logs, manure piles, fresh litter, pastures, etc., The fruit bodies are the visible part of the fungi. They are found in rings in some species like Agaricus arvensis, Agaricus tabularis and hence popularly called ‘Fairy rings”. Agaricus campestris is the most common ‘field mushroom’.
